relating to emergency orders suspending, administrative and civil | ||
actions enjoining, and penalties for operating certain wastewater | ||
treatment facilities without a permit. | ||
BE IT ENACTED BY THE LEGISLATURE OF THE STATE OF TEXAS: | ||
SECTION 1. Chapter 5, Subchapter L, Water Code, is amended | ||
by adding Section 5.5146, as follows: | ||
Sec. 5.5146. EMERGENCY ORDER CONCERNING OPERATION OF | ||
CERTAIN WASTEWATER TREATMENT FACILITIES WITHOUT PERMIT. | ||
(a) The commission may issue an emergency order under this | ||
subchapter suspending operations of a domestic wastewater | ||
treatment facility that is required to obtain a permit from the | ||
commission and is operating without the required permit. | ||
SECTION 2. Chapter 7, Subchapter B, Water Code, is amended | ||
by adding Section 7.035, as follows: | ||
Sec. 7.035. CORRECTIVE ACTION RELATING TO CERTAIN | ||
WASTEWATER TREATMENT FACILITIES. | ||
(a) Except as provided in Subsection (b), if the commission | ||
determines that a domestic wastewater treatment facility that is | ||
required to obtain a permit from the commission is operating | ||
without the required permit, the commission shall: | ||
(1) issue an order enjoining further operation of the | ||
facility until the commission has issued a permit authorizing the | ||
operation and imposing an administrative penalty pursuant to | ||
Section 7.052(c); or | ||
(2) institute a civil action under Subchapter D to | ||
enjoin further operation of the facility until the commission has | ||
issued a permit authorizing the operation and to impose a civil | ||
penalty; | ||
(b) The commission may initiate alternative enforcement | ||
action under this Chapter if the commission determines there is no | ||
feasible alternative treatment or disposal option for the waste | ||
stream being sent to the facility, including the option of hauling | ||
the waste stream to a permitted facility. | ||
SECTION 3. The changes in law made by this Act apply only to | ||
a violation that occurs on or after the effective date of this Act. | ||
A violation that occurs before the effective date of this Act is | ||
governed by the law in effect on the date the violation occurred, | ||
and the former law is continued in effect for that purpose. | ||
SECTION 5. This Act takes effect immediately if it receives | ||
a vote of two-thirds of all the members elected to each house, as | ||
provided by Section 39, Article III, Texas Constitution. If this | ||
Act does not receive the vote necessary for immediate effect, this | ||
Act takes effect September 1, 2015. |
